TL;DR
Apple's PM system design interview assesses a candidate's ability to structure and deliver a product solution. The goal is to evaluate problem-solving skills, technical expertise, and communication abilities. A well-structured answer is crucial to success.
Who This Is For
This article is for product management candidates preparing for Apple's system design interview, particularly those with a technical background. It's also relevant for current Apple PMs looking to improve their system design skills. If you're interviewing for a PM role at Apple, this article will help you understand what to expect.
What Is the Apple PM System Design Interview?
The Apple PM system design interview is a critical component of the hiring process. It's designed to test a candidate's ability to think critically and design a product solution. The interview typically lasts 45-60 minutes and involves a series of questions.
How Do I Structure My Answer in the Apple PM System Design Interview?
To structure your answer, start by clarifying the problem statement. Not understanding the problem, but asking insightful questions, sets you apart. For example, in a recent debrief, a candidate was asked to design a ride-sharing service. They began by asking about the target audience and geographic scope.
What Are the Key Components of a Good System Design Answer?
A good system design answer includes several key components: a clear problem statement, a concise solution overview, and a detailed architecture. Not focusing on scalability, but prioritizing usability, is essential. In an interview, you might say, "Our primary goal is to create a seamless user experience, ensuring riders can easily request and track their rides."
How Do I Prioritize Features in My System Design?
Prioritizing features involves understanding the product goals and user needs. Not listing every possible feature, but focusing on core functionalities, demonstrates your expertise. For instance, when designing a music streaming service, you might prioritize features like personalized recommendations and offline playback.
What Are Common Mistakes to Avoid in the Apple PM System Design Interview?
Common mistakes include not clarifying the problem statement, providing too much technical detail, and failing to prioritize features. Not talking about trade-offs, but discussing them explicitly, shows maturity. For example, you might say, "While increasing storage capacity would improve performance, it would also increase costs and complexity."
Preparation Checklist
To prepare for the Apple PM system design interview:
- Review common system design interview questions
- Practice designing solutions with a friend or mentor
- Work through a structured preparation system (the PM Interview Playbook covers system design frameworks with real debrief examples)
- Focus on understanding product goals and user needs
- Develop a concise and clear communication style
Mistakes to Avoid
BAD: Providing a vague solution without clarifying the problem statement. GOOD: Starting with a clear problem statement and concise solution overview.
BAD: Focusing solely on technical details without discussing trade-offs. GOOD: Discussing trade-offs and prioritizing features based on product goals.
BAD: Not asking insightful questions during the interview. GOOD: Asking questions that demonstrate your understanding of the problem and your expertise.
FAQ
Q: What is the typical salary range for a PM at Apple? A: The salary range for a PM at Apple varies based on experience, but it typically falls between $120,000 and $200,000 per year.
Q: How long does the Apple PM interview process take? A: The Apple PM interview process typically takes 2-4 weeks, involving 4-6 interview rounds.
Q: What are the most important skills for an Apple PM? A: The most important skills for an Apple PM include technical expertise, problem-solving abilities, and strong communication skills.
About the Author
Johnny Mai is a Product Leader at a Fortune 500 tech company with experience shipping AI and robotics products. He has conducted 200+ PM interviews and helped hundreds of candidates land offers at top tech companies.
Want to systematically prepare for PM interviews?
Read the full playbook on Amazon →
Need the companion prep toolkit? The PM Interview Prep System includes frameworks, mock interview trackers, and a 30-day preparation plan.